码迷,mamicode.com
首页 > 其他好文 > 详细

函数常见的写法及调用方法整理

时间:2017-08-09 23:54:06      阅读:186      评论:0      收藏:0      [点我收藏+]

标签:new   ica   函数写法   bsp   strong   整理   构造   代码   一个   

我们平时在阅读别人的代码的时候,总能看到别人在写函数的时候,有各种不同的写法及调用方法,今天就总结下我所遇到过的函数常见的写法及调用方法。

 一、函数声明

// 函数的写法 
function sum(a, b) { 
return a + b; 
} 
// 调用 
sum(1,2); // 3 

 二、函数表达式

// 函数的写法 
var sum = function (a, b) { 
return a + b; 
} 
// 调用 sum(2, 3); // 5

三、将方法作为一个对象 

// 作为对象方法,函数写法 
var foo = { 
sum: function(a, b) {
 return a + b 
}, 
subtraction: function(a, b) {
 return a - b 
}, 
multiplication: function (a, b) {
 return a * b } 
} 
// 调用 
foo.sum(1, 4); // 5 
foo.subtraction(1, 4); // -3 
foo.multiplication(2, 4); // 8

 四、构造函数中给对象添加方法

// 给对象添加方法 
var calculate = function() {}; 
calculate.prototype.sum = function(a, b){ 
return a + b 
}
// 调用 
var calc = new calculate(); 
//创建对象 
calc.sum(1, 2); // 调用对象属性,返回3

  

 

函数常见的写法及调用方法整理

标签:new   ica   函数写法   bsp   strong   整理   构造   代码   一个   

原文地址:http://www.cnblogs.com/chenyablog/p/7299000.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!